Next.js App Router frontend with a Spring Boot backend (preferred). Legacy Next.js API + Prisma/SQLite remains available for local only.
- Frontend: Next.js (App Router), React, Tailwind
- Backend: Spring Boot (Web, Data JPA, Security), postgres
- Frontend
- Node.js 18+ (20+ recommended)
- pnpm (preferred). One-time install:
npm i -g pnpm
- Backend (Spring Boot)
- Java 21
- Maven 3.9+

Start the backend (port 8080)
# from the project root
cd backend
mvn clean install
$env:DB_URL="<your-database-url>"
$env:DB_USERNAME="<your-database-username>"
$env:DB_PASSWORD="<your-database-password>"
$env:APP_JWT_SECRET="<your-jwt-secret-key>"
mvn spring-boot:run
- API base: http://localhost:8080
- Start the frontend (port 3000)
# from the project root (new terminal)
cd frontend
pnpm install
pnpm run dev- Open the app at http://localhost:3000
- Log in with
user1..user5using the same value as the password (e.g.,user3/user3).
- If you encounter CORS issues, ensure that the
allowed-originsinapplication.ymlincludes your frontend URL. - Ensure that the AI model dependencies are installed correctly in the backend/AI directory.
- Ensure that no other application is using ports 3000 (frontend) or 8080 (backend).
